How they compare

Malta currently reports 10.58 against 10.14 in Palau, a difference of 0.44.

Across all 26 years both countries report, Malta has been ahead every year.

Malta ranks 4th and Palau ranks 7th of 195 countries.

Malta has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.

Food GHG emissions disaggregated by system stage are generated from EDGAR-FOOD, a global emission inventory of GHGs from the food systems. EDGAR-FOOD has been developed to aid the understanding of the activities underlying the energy demand and use, agriculture and land use change emissions associated with the production, distribution, consumption and disposal of food through the various stages and sectors of the composite global food system. These data were complemented with data from the FAOSTAT database on GHG emissions from land use related to agriculture (FAO, 2020). EDGAR-FOOD represents the first database consistently covering each stage of the food chain for all countries with yearly frequency for the period 1990-2015. Details regarding the methodology applied are available in Crippa et al. (2021).
